Table 1 Characteristics of respondents in the three districts

From: Risk factors, perceptions and practices associated with Taenia solium cysticercosis and its control in the smallholder pig production systems in Uganda: a cross-sectional survey

Characteristics

Category

Frequency

Percent (%)

Respondent age-group

<20 years

17

1.6

20–40years

405

37

41–60year

507

46.3

>60 years

167

15.2

Sex

Female

351

32

Male

745

68

Religion

Christian

1065

97.2

Muslim

4

0.4

SDA

10

0.9

Traditional beliefs

17

1.6

Ethnic grouping

Baganda

670

61.1

Basoga

339

30.9

Banyankole

15

1.4

Others

72

6.6

Level of education

Never been

114

10.4

Primary

550

50.2

Secondary

349

31.8

Tertiary

83

7.6

Primary activity

Livestock

198

18.1

Crop farming

747

68.2

Civil service

38

3.47

Business

59

5.38

Others

54

4.93
